The ProScope Mobile w/ 50x Lens is a hand-held digital microscope from Bodelin Technologies for the iPad, iPhone or iPod touch. The microscope creates its own Wi-Fi network, so images from its 1/4" 5 megapixel color CMOS chip wirelessly puts high-resolution images on your device. The ProScope Mobile is powered by 3x AA batteries, and the Airmicro application for the iPhone/ iPod touch and AirmicroPad for the iPad, are available as free downloads from the iTunes App Store.

Additional parameters of the Bodelin Technologies ProScope Mobile w/ 50x Lens PS-MOB-50X:
Specifications
Magnification
50x
Imager
1/4" 5 Megapixel Color CMOS
Interface
Wi-Fi
Cable Length
N/A
Still Capture
Still image capture by application
Video Capture
320 x 240 (QVGA), 640 x 480 (VGA)
Power Source
Powered 3xAA Batteries
Temperature Ranges
Operating: 32 to 104°F / 0 to 40°CStorage: 14 to 140°F -10 to 60°C
Software
Airmicro for iPhone/ iPod touch AirmicroPad for the iPad Both are free downloads from the iTunes App Store
